How To Stay Hidden While Approaching An Elk?

STAY HIDDEN WHILE APPROACHING AN ELK: Move slowly, keep a low profile, and use cover to conceal yourself from the elk's line of sight.

Preparing for the Approach

When preparing to approach an elk, it’s essential to consider your clothing and gear. Wear earth-toned or camouflage clothing that blends in with the surrounding environment, and avoid shiny or reflective surfaces that can catch the elk’s eye. Use a backpack with a low profile and a color that matches your clothing to minimize visibility. Also, consider using a scent-blocking fabric for your clothes to avoid leaving a scent trail.

Approaching the Elk

To approach the elk without being detected, move slowly and deliberately, taking 3-5 steps at a time. This slow pace will help prevent sudden movements that can spook the elk. Keep a low profile by crouching or kneeling, and use cover such as trees, rocks, or bushes to conceal yourself from the elk’s line of sight. When approaching, aim to be downwind of the elk to avoid alerting it to your presence with your scent.

Reading the Elk’s Body Language

When approaching the elk, pay close attention to its body language. Look for signs of alertness such as raised ears, a stiffened posture, or a watchful gaze. If the elk appears to be alert or aware of your presence, freeze in place and wait for it to return to a relaxed state before continuing your approach. If the elk is relaxed and unaware of your presence, continue to move slowly and deliberately until you reach a suitable shooting position or can safely retreat.
